Community Roots Housing (CRH) believes in quality places to live for people from all walks of life. We develop and manage affordable homes for over 2000 residents in nearly 50 buildings across the Seattle area. 12th Ave Arts is our mixed-use building in the center of the Capitol Hill Arts District. Since 2015, 12th Ave Arts has been home to award-winning dance, theatre, and music serving more than 20,000 patrons annually.
To energize the Grand Lobby at 12th Ave Arts, CRH is seeking to procure provocative, innovative works of art that respond to the theme of neighbors and neighborhood. This includes—but is not limited to— paintings, textiles, photography, mixed media, murals, and interactive works that can occupy large display areas in a public gathering space.
Proposals may include multiple pieces and may be new or existing work. This installation is planned for:
- Theatre Entry: 15’ x 30’ wall with 15’ ceiling capable of hanging installation art above audience
Lobby art is curated by CRH and Black Box Operations, the master tenant of two performing arts spaces that open off the lobby. The Theatre Entry installation is desired in late Summer 2025.
